Consult Construct is a UK-based construction consultancy firm specialising in project management, design coordination, and engineering services. With a team of professionals working across multiple sites, the company relies heavily on digital collaboration tools, particularly Microsoft SharePoint and OneDrive, to manage and share project documentation.
Consult Construct faced severe performance issues within their SharePoint environment, particularly affecting OneDrive and file access. The situation was exacerbated by legacy data structures and the inability to manage permissions effectively. These issues disrupted daily operations, user productivity, prompting an urgent review and remediation plan.
Following the initial migration from a previous provider, Qlic IT initiated a structured remediation plan. The project began with archiving critical folders to Azure to prevent accidental access. Direct deletion was avoided to mitigate the risk of deletion storms across the network. New document libraries were deployed, some configured in online-only mode to reduce sync load and improve performance.
Due to the scale of the data, permission inheritance could not be disabled, and manual OneDrive exclusions failed. As a fallback, the entire document library was manually unlinked across users, allowing for a full restructure. Archived data was migrated into segmented libraries, and the Projects area was broken down into manageable sections. Legacy libraries with long file paths were removed using Robocopy to resolve device-level corruption. All users were transitioned to the new libraries, ensuring stable access and improved usability.
To support the transition, a temporary escalation process was implemented, with key team members handling queries before handover to the support desk. Recommendations were made for ongoing housekeeping, including biannual reviews and the creation of new libraries for future projects.
The remediation project significantly improved system performance and user experience. SharePoint and OneDrive now operate within optimal thresholds, reducing sync failures and access issues. The new document libraries offer greater flexibility, allowing for online-only configurations and easier data management. Users report faster access times and fewer errors, while the support desk has seen a reduction in related tickets.
The restructure has also laid the foundation for future scalability, with a clear strategy for archiving and managing large datasets. Consult Construct now benefits from a more resilient and maintainable SharePoint environment, with ongoing support and recommendations in place to prevent recurrence.
